Course Description

3717. Statistical Methods. Probability and statistics designed for students majoring in the natural sciences. Topics include descriptive statistics, probability, estimation, testing hypotheses, analysis of variance, regression and nonparametric statistics. Use of personal computers with computer software will be required. Credit will not be given for both STAT 3717 and STAT 3743. Prereq.: "C" or better in one of MATH 1552, MATH 1570, MATH 1571, MATH 1571H, MATH 1581, MATH 1581H, MATH 1585H or equivalent. 4 s.h.

Schedule of Topics and Assignments

Week of Reading(s) Proposed Topic Due/To Prepare for Class
8/24 1.1 – 1.4
2.1 – 2.5
The Role of Data Analysis
Collecting Data Sensibly
8/31 3.1 – 3.5 Graphical Methods for Describing Data
9/7 4.1 – 4.5 Numerical Methods for Describing Data
9/14 5.1 – 5.3 Summarizing Binary Data
9/21 6.1 – 6.7 Probability
9/28 7.1 -7.8 Random Variables and Distributions
10/5 8.1 – 8.3
9.1 – 9.4
Sampling Variability and Distributions
Estimation Using a Single Sample
10/12 10.1 – 10.6 Hypothesis Testing Using a Single Sample
10/19 11.1 – 11.4 Comparing Two Populations or Treatments
10/26 12.1 – 12.3 The Analysis of Categorical Data and Goodness of Fit
11/2 13.1 – 13.6 Simple Linear Regression and Correlation
11/9 14.1 – 14.5 Multiple Regression Analysis
11/16 15.1 -15.2 Analysis of Variance
11/23 16.1 – 16.3 Nonparametric Statistical Methods
11/30 Catch up and Review
